Good, I'm glad you like it.AnubisZed wrote: ↑Wed May 16, 2018 10:18 am I'm a seconder for the Reinhold Engineering Comfort Module as I fitted it about three weeks ago, and it works a treat, in fact I couldn't recommend it enough.
Busterboo... As for why, well firstly you DON'T have to wait for anything as you can drive as soon as you want. Operation can be achieved up to 34mph (yes I know you can already program this, but not without having to press the button all the time!). Press, hold, wait for windows to start then let go and it carries on performing (either up or down).
Windows down when you park? No problem, get out, shut the door, press the lock button and your windows go up automatically.
It's like any "convenience" option, you can live without it but it's a nice to have option, especially when your wife gives it to you as a Birthday present

Remote Roof Opening And Closing
I agree.
You can code the car to allow roof operation up to 30mph without a smarttop/reinhold (like I have).
Unfortunately 'one touch' can't be coded.

Remote Roof Opening And Closing
The smart Top has some nice functions over just opening the top,
Folding mirrors on lock and unlock
All windows up on remote
And the button that works all four windows (big one) becomes one touch, with or with out ignition on

Remote Roof Opening And Closing
I was having a look at the SmartTop module today as there was a guy selling one on here and most of the features can be programmed using Carly, which I've already done. The only ones I'd benefit from by getting a SmartTop are the one-touch open and close, remote open and close, and one-touch closing of all windows. I really don't understand why that's not something you can programme.
